Towards BAD conjecture
Abstract
Description
For $α, β, δ\in [0,1], α+β= 1 $ we consider sets $$ {\rm BAD}^* (α, β;δ) = \left\{ξ= (ξ_1,ξ_2) \in [0,1]^2: ,\inf_{p\in \mathbb{N}} \max \{(p\log(p+1))^α||pξ_1||,
(p\log (p+1))^β||pξ_2||\} \ge δ\right\}. $$ We prove that for different $(α_1,β_1), (α_2,β_2), α_1 +β_1 = α_2 +β_2 = 1 $ and $δ$ small enough $$ {\rm BAD}^* (α_1, β_1 ;δ) \bigcap {\rm BAD}^* (α_2, β_2 ;δ) \neq \varnothing . $$
Our result is based on A. Khintchine's construction and an original method due to Y. Peres and W. Schlag.
